数据库及特点是什么

worktile 其他 2

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库是指存储和管理数据的系统。它可以用于存储和检索各种类型的数据,包括文本、图像、音频、视频等。数据库的主要特点包括以下几点:

    1. 数据的持久性:数据库中存储的数据具有持久性,即数据在数据库中存储的时间可以长期保持,不会因为系统的重启或断电而丢失。

    2. 数据的共享性:数据库可以被多个用户同时访问和使用,多个应用程序可以通过数据库共享数据。这种共享性可以提高数据的利用率和效率。

    3. 数据的一致性:数据库中的数据具有一致性,即数据的完整性和正确性得到保证。数据库通过事务处理机制来保证数据的一致性,确保数据的操作是原子性、一致性、隔离性和持久性的。

    4. 数据的独立性:数据库提供了数据与应用程序之间的独立性。通过数据库管理系统(DBMS),应用程序与具体的数据存储细节解耦,应用程序只需要通过DBMS提供的接口来操作数据,而无需关心数据的具体存储方式。

    5. 数据的安全性:数据库提供了对数据的安全保护机制。通过用户权限管理、数据加密、备份和恢复等手段,数据库可以保护数据的安全性,防止数据的丢失、篡改或泄露。

    总之,数据库是一种用于存储和管理数据的系统,具有数据的持久性、共享性、一致性、独立性和安全性等特点。它在各种应用场景中被广泛使用,包括企业管理系统、电子商务平台、社交媒体等。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库是指按照一定的数据模型组织、存储和管理数据的集合。它可以是一个文件系统,也可以是一个数据库管理系统(DBMS)的实例。数据库的主要特点包括数据的组织性、共享性、冗余性控制、一致性维护和可扩展性。

    1. 数据的组织性:数据库中的数据以一定的结构组织,通常采用表格形式的二维结构,将数据按照不同的字段存储在不同的表中,通过表之间的关系来表示数据的逻辑关系。

    2. 共享性:数据库可以被多个用户共享,不同用户可以同时访问和操作数据库中的数据。数据库管理系统通过实现并发控制来保证多个用户之间的数据安全和一致性。

    3. 冗余性控制:数据库中的数据可以被多个表共享,通过建立关系来减少数据的冗余。冗余性控制可以提高数据的一致性和可维护性,并减少存储空间的占用。

    4. 一致性维护:数据库管理系统通过事务的概念来保证数据的一致性。事务是一组数据库操作的逻辑单元,要么全部执行成功,要么全部回滚。通过事务的隔离和原子性,可以确保数据库的一致性。

    5. 可扩展性:数据库可以根据需求进行扩展,可以扩展到更大的存储容量和更高的性能。通过添加新的硬件设备或采用分布式数据库架构,可以实现数据库的扩展。

    总之,数据库的特点包括数据的组织性、共享性、冗余性控制、一致性维护和可扩展性。这些特点使得数据库成为存储和管理大量数据的重要工具,并在各个领域广泛应用。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库是指一个组织化的、可持久化存储的数据集合,它具有以下几个特点:

    1. 数据的组织性:数据库以表的形式来组织和存储数据,每个表由一系列的列和行组成。列定义了表中的数据类型,行则表示每个数据的具体值。

    2. 数据的持久性:数据库的数据是永久存储的,即使系统关闭或重启,数据也不会丢失。

    3. 数据的共享性:数据库可以被多个用户同时访问和操作,实现数据的共享和协同工作。

    4. 数据的独立性:数据库将数据与数据的逻辑操作分离,使得数据的修改不会影响到应用程序的逻辑。

    5. 数据的安全性:数据库提供了安全机制,可以控制用户对数据的访问权限,并保护数据的完整性和机密性。

    数据库的操作流程如下:

    1. 数据库设计:根据需求分析和功能设计,确定数据库的结构和关系模型,包括表的设计、列的定义、主键和外键的设置等。

    2. 数据库创建:使用数据库管理系统(DBMS)提供的命令或可视化工具,创建数据库,并指定数据库的名称、存储位置和其他相关参数。

    3. 表的创建:在数据库中创建表,定义表的结构和字段,包括字段的名称、数据类型、长度、约束等。

    4. 数据插入:向表中插入数据,可以使用INSERT语句或可视化工具提供的插入操作。

    5. 数据查询:使用SELECT语句查询数据库中的数据,可以指定查询条件、排序方式和返回字段等。

    6. 数据更新:使用UPDATE语句更新数据库中的数据,可以修改指定条件下的数据值。

    7. 数据删除:使用DELETE语句删除数据库中的数据,可以根据指定条件删除符合条件的数据行。

    8. 数据库备份与恢复:定期对数据库进行备份,以防止数据丢失,同时可以根据备份文件进行数据恢复。

    9. 数据库优化:对数据库进行性能优化,包括索引的创建、查询语句的优化、表的拆分等,以提高数据库的查询和操作效率。

    总之,数据库是一个用来存储、管理和操作数据的系统,它具有数据的组织性、持久性、共享性、独立性和安全性等特点,通过数据库设计和操作流程,可以实现对数据的有效管理和利用。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部